farewell-dinner
Noun
/ˈfɛrˌwɛl ˈdɪnər/

Definition
A farewell dinner is a meal organized to bid goodbye to someone who is leaving, often held in honor of that person.

Examples
- They held a farewell dinner for their colleague who was relocating to another city.
- The farewell dinner was filled with laughter and heartfelt speeches.
- Everyone brought a dish to share at the farewell dinner for their friend.

Meaning
The term ‘farewell dinner’ refers to a social gathering where guests come together to share a meal and express their good wishes and appreciation for someone departing, typically to mark a significant transition, such as a job change, moving away, or retirement.

Synonyms
- Goodbye dinner
- Send-off dinner
- Farewell party
